The single biggest differentiator of Dusk is auditable privacy (also called “selective disclosure privacy”):

Sender, receiver, amount, balances → hidden by default with ZK-PlonK proofs

Compliance officers & regulators can cryptographically verify rules (AML, travel rule, sanctions screening) without ever seeing the underlying data

Users & institutions get real privacy while still being provably MiCA-compliant

This design is why Dusk is one of very few privacy-focused chains that institutions and EU regulators can actually accept.

Live features right now (Jan 2026):

Hedger Alpha → confidential EVM transactions (public testing phase active)

Hyperstaking → smart-contract programmable staking (min 1,000 $DUSK, auto-reinvest, delegated pools like Sozu beta, no unstaking penalties)

Citadel → ZK-KYC / proof-of-compliance without revealing personal data

Chainlink CCIP → official cross-chain layer for tokenized RWAs

Biggest catalyst ahead: NPEX partnership (licensed Dutch MTF exchange, >€200M historical financing, 17,500+ investors). They are preparing to tokenize regulated equities, bonds & funds on Dusk – compliant issuance & trading expected phased rollout 2026.

$DUSK utility:

pays gas for private transactions

staking rewards from 500 million emission pool (spread over 36 years → very low long-term inflation)

governance voting rights
